While Mountain Ridge put up plenty of points on Tuesday, the same can't be said for Xavier College Prep. The Mountain Ridge Mountain Lions took their matchup at home with ease, bagging a 34-0 victory over the Xavier College Prep Gators. The Mountain Lions might be getting used to big wins seeing as the team has won three contests by 34 points or more this season.
It was another big night for Cameron Mailloux, who rushed for 109 yards and three touchdowns on only 12 carries, and also threw for 194 yards and a touchdown. She also put in work on the defensive side of the ball, making two total tackles and defending two passes in addition to snagging an interception. Peyton Yankovich also helped out with an impressive 102 receiving yards.
Mountain Ridge's record is now 4-1. As for Xavier College Prep, their defeat dropped their record down to 1-4.
Mountain Ridge did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next match, a 23-17 loss against Millennium on the 3rd. After both having extra time off, Xavier College Prep and Perry will shake off the cobwebs and challenge one another at 6:00 p.m. on October 15th. Xavier College Prep is coming into the game on a three-game losing streak.
